WebScore: 4.7/5 (34 votes) . When the peeling begins, the outermost layer of tattooed skin will flake like a sunburn. ... When the tattoo has fully entered the peeling phase you should not apply any more ointment.The area will become dry and itchy, and a good quality, fragrance-free lotion can now be used until the skin returns to its normal texture. WebAug 18, 2024 · Here’s the thing, though: The tattoo healing process occurs over the course of days, weeks, and even months, during which all kinds of changes happen in both the upper and lower layers of the skin. WebOct 10, 2024 · Tattoo Healing Stage Two: Days 7-14 . The second stage of healing is the growth and rebuilding stage, according to John Hopkins. It also brings the onset of itching. At this point: The scabs are well formed and probably just beginning to flake off - a process that will continue for about a week. The skin around the tattoo may become a bit dry.
